Steps How to Download Files in Google Classroom
The steps for downloading files in Google Classroom are as follows. We use the Google Classroom application for this tutorial, not from a laptop.
- Open your Google Classroom app to make it easy.
- Go to your class.
- Click on your teacher’s post with the material.
- Click the attachment of your teacher’s materials file.
- In the upper right corner click the open icon.
- Finally, you can select click download the file.
- With this, downloading the file in Google Classroom is successful.
The method above is also similar if you are a teacher. So click on the attachment file of your student work in Google Classroom. Then you will be directed to a new tab. Click the down arrow download icon then it will be saved to your device.
